MPUMALANGA:The story where former Deputy Prime Minister(DPM) Themba Nhlanganiso Masuku and his wife allegedly looted about two hundred thousand Rands(R200,000.00) public funds has been cited in the matter between editor Zweli Martin Dlamini,King Mswati and the eSwatini Government.
The editor and this Swaziland News was taken to the Mpumalanga High Court by the King and his Government over critical articles, they are represented by Themba Nhlanganiso Masuku.
The then DPM took an international trip to Geneva in September 2021instead of participating virtually in the United Nations(UN) Dialogue on Children Rights just to steal about R200,000.00 public funds, other world leaders participated through zoom as the world was facing the COVID-19 pandemic at the time.
Masuku was then seen sitting alone in the podium at Geneva, he later benefited the said amount, after allegedly misleading the UN that children were taken care-off in eSwatini.
The matter will heard by the court on the 13th August 2024.
